Basketball Recap: St. Mary's Ryken Knights vs. Sandy Spring Friends Wildebeests
St. Mary's Ryken's game last Tuesday was a loss, but they didn't let that memory haunt them on Thursday. They walked away with a 63-51 win over the Sandy Spring Friends Wildebeests. The victory was a breath of fresh air for the Knights as it put an end to their three-game losing streak.

St. Mary's Ryken's win ended a four-game drought on the road dating back to last season and puts them at 4-12. As for Sandy Spring Friends, they have traveled a rocky road recently having lost eight of their last nine matchups, which put a noticeable dent in their 5-15 record this season.
St. Mary's Ryken did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next game, a 62-55 loss against Mount St. Joseph on the 18th. Sandy Spring Friends has also already played their next contest, a 47-15 victory against Washington International on the 16th.
